WebNov 15, 2024 · Hemochromatosis is when too much iron builds up in the body. It can result from external factors, such as diet, or genetic factors. Treatment will depend on the cause. Webhematosis, haematosis. 1. hematopoiesis. 2. the conversion of venous blood into arterial blood by oxygenation in the lungs. La hematosis (Fig. 1) es el intercambio de gases entre el aire alveolar (rico en oxígeno) y la sangre (rica en dióxido de carbono). Estos gases difunden debido a una …

WebRecibe el nombre de hematosis pulmonar el intercambio de gases que se produce entre la sangre y el aire en los pulmones. Este proceso tiene como objetivo mantener el equilibrio ácido básico en el cuerpo y lo llevan a cabo todos los vertebrados terrestres. Hemochromatosis (he-moe-kroe-muh-TOE-sis) causes your body to absorb too much iron from the food you eat. Excess iron is stored in your organs, especially your liver, heart and pancreas. Too much iron can lead to life-threatening conditions, such as liver disease, heart problems and diabetes. There are a few … See more Some people with hemochromatosis never have symptoms.
